How to set the time
Press "Memory/Time Set" (lower left corner of radio face)
Display flashes
Use "+" to set hour and "-" to set minutes (right side of radio face)
Press "Memory/Time Set" again

Does not turn on.I have
This is a fairly common problem with this model. I've had it happen to mine several times and often, just using the reset button under the batteries will work, sometimes it doesn't. I've found that using the plug in power transformer will resolve the issue in combination with the power supply being used.
I've discovered that although the unit will get power from the batteries, enough to get the display to function, sometimes the battery contacts have a small amount of residue that can cause issues. Try using some rubbing alcohol or a pencil eraser to clean the solid battery tabs, and a small rag with alcohol to get the springs clean. Also, use new, fresh batteries too, as sometimes one battery will drain faster than the others and can cause issues. Always change all batteries at the same time.

Cuts off
This is simply a low battery issue. If you replace the batteries it should work. Apparently, the unit has a voltage sensor that cuts off the radio when the voltage drops too low. However, eventhough the radio will not run, there is still sufficient voltage left in the batteries to run the light.
This is why the radio will run when plugged into AC.
